Comparison Between Polytechnic Schools, Engineering Faculties, and Science & Technology Universities in Algeria



The Difference Between National Polytechnical Schools, Faculties of Engineering, and Universities of Science and Technology in Algeria: The Complete Guide to Choosing the Right Engineering Path

Introduction

Higher education in Algeria is one of the key pillars for developing scientific and technical skills, especially in engineering fields. With the diversity of higher education institutions, students are often faced with three main engineering pathways: National Polytechnical Schools, Faculties of Engineering within universities, and Universities of Science and Technology.

This diversity may seem confusing for new students, but in reality, it reflects the evolution of Algeria’s higher education system and offers multiple options depending on students’ abilities and career ambitions. In this article, we provide a detailed explanation of the main differences between these institutions in terms of study system, training nature, admission requirements, job opportunities, and research prospects.


1. The Evolution of Engineering Education in Algeria

Engineering education in Algeria has developed significantly since independence. The country established higher institutes and technical schools to meet the needs of national development.

Initially, engineering training was limited to a few institutes, but with increasing demand in fields such as:

  • Construction and public works

  • Energy and oil & gas

  • Computer science

  • Mechanical and electrical industries

Algeria developed:

  • National elite engineering schools

  • University engineering faculties

  • Comprehensive universities of science and technology

This diversity was created to meet different needs in academic, applied, and research-oriented education.


2. What Are National Polytechnical Schools?

Definition

National Polytechnical Schools are elite higher education institutions that train highly qualified engineers in advanced technical fields.

Training Nature

  • Highly rigorous and selective

  • Strong focus on mathematics and physics

  • Balanced theoretical and practical training

Admission Process

Usually through:

  • National competitive exams

  • Or highly selective admission based on excellent Baccalaureate results (especially Mathematics and Technical streams)

Duration of Study

  • Typically 5 years

    • 2 preparatory years

    • 3 specialization years

Example

  • National Polytechnic School (ENP)

Advantages

  • Very high academic level

  • Strong reputation in the job market

  • Excellent opportunities in major companies

  • Elite engineering training

Disadvantages

  • Very high academic pressure

  • Difficult subjects

  • Highly competitive admission


3. What Are Engineering Faculties?

Definition

Engineering faculties are part of Algerian universities and provide engineering education within a broader academic environment.

Training Nature

  • More flexible than elite schools

  • Balanced theoretical and practical approach

  • Wide range of engineering disciplines

Study System

  • LMD system (Bachelor – Master – PhD)

  • In some cases, older classical systems still exist

Main Specializations

  • Civil Engineering

  • Electrical Engineering

  • Mechanical Engineering

  • Process Engineering

  • Computer Science

Admission

  • Based on Baccalaureate results and university orientation

Advantages

  • Flexible study system

  • Larger number of seats available

  • Possibility of changing specialization

  • Diverse academic environment

Disadvantages

  • Varying quality between universities

  • Less elite compared to top engineering schools

  • Less strict academic structure


4. What Are Universities of Science and Technology?

Definition

These are universities specialized in science and technology, combining multiple engineering and scientific faculties within one institution.

Training Nature

  • Multi-disciplinary

  • Strong focus on science and technology

  • Integrated academic and research environment

Example

  • University of Science and Technology Houari Boumediene (USTHB)

Main Fields

  • Mathematics

  • Physics

  • Computer Science

  • Chemistry

  • Various engineering disciplines

Study System

  • Fully based on LMD system

  • Strong emphasis on scientific research

Advantages

  • Large and prestigious universities

  • Strong research environment

  • Wide range of disciplines

  • Good international cooperation

Disadvantages

  • Overcrowding in some departments

  • Organizational challenges

  • Varying academic pressure depending on specialization

6. Admission Requirements

Polytechnical Schools

  • Excellent Baccalaureate results

  • Mathematics or Technical streams

  • Competitive entrance exam or strict selection

Engineering Faculties

  • University orientation system

  • Medium to good Baccalaureate results

Science & Technology Universities

  • Good academic performance in scientific streams

  • Orientation-based admission


7. Career Opportunities After Graduation

Polytechnical School Graduates

  • Major companies (Sonatrach, Sonelgaz, etc.)

  • Senior engineering positions

  • Research and development roles

Engineering Faculty Graduates

  • Construction and industrial companies

  • Engineering consulting firms

  • Public and private sector jobs

Science & Technology Graduates

  • Academic research

  • Technology companies

  • Teaching and higher education careers
